Transaction 434cfafbf75f63c28219eec24df7d42c75ba67f401b77b094ed1bd676015022c
1 Input
2 Outputs
- 434cfafbf75f63c28219eec24df7d42c75ba67f401b77b094ed1bd676015022c:0
- 434cfafbf75f63c28219eec24df7d42c75ba67f401b77b094ed1bd676015022c:1
value 715799
address 3G6u3gGWyxbzwW81HQdZyZEVhVxxSLEfpr
value 56363781
address 1LenJXkjBMqP14NkUDNFmwKRnUfQSdjmGV